How to catch Linux system intruders

Posted by suvi under Security

There’s no doubt that Linux is a secure operating system. However, nothing is perfect. Millions of lines of code are churned through the kernel every second and it only takes a single programming mistake to open a door into the operating system. If that line of code happens to face the Internet, that’s a backdoor to your server.
